Jicama and Sweet Potato Fries

These crispy and flavorful jicama and sweet potato fries are a healthier alternative to traditional french fries.

Ingredients

  • Black pepper (1/4 teaspoon)
  • Salt (1/2 teaspoon)
  • Garlic powder (1/2 teaspoon)
  • Paprika (1 teaspoon)
  • Olive oil (2 tablespoons)
  • Sweet potatoes (2 medium, peeled and cut into fries)
  • Jicama (1 medium, peeled and cut into fries)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C).
  2. In a large bowl, toss the jicama and sweet potato fries with olive oil,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per until well coated.
  3. Spread the fries in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  4. Bake for 20-25 minutes, flipping halfway through, until the fries are crispy and golden brown.
  5. Serve hot and enjoy!
